The optical counterpart is a $\\sim500\\,L_\\odot$ red giant at a distance of $2.1$ kpc. We measured 17 radial velocities (RVs) of the giant over a period of $271$ days. Fitting these RVs with a Keplerian model, we find an orbital period of $P_{\\rm orb} = 192.73 \\pm 0.01$ days and a companion mass function $f(M_2) = 0.365 \\pm 0.003 \\,M_{\\odot}$. We detect ellipsoidal variability with the same period in optical light curves from the ASAS-SN survey.
